IMDB plot: An ambitious carny with a talent for manipulating people with a few well-chosen words hooks up with a female psychiatrist who is even more dangerous than he is.
First thing that comes to mind: Bradley Cooper deserves an Oscar! He is such an incredible actor & undeniably talented at what he does. Shout out to the director Guillermo del Toro, this is a remake of the 1947 film. It was originally a novel in 1946. The movie came out last year I believe, & it must be that good to be in theaters this long.
It starts out with Bradley Cooper learning about what it means to be a mentalist, and pretending to read people’s minds. Only he’s a fraud!! It’s crazy how accurate his “guesses” are when reading someone. He then steps into this role where he puts on shows & awes people with his mind-reading skills, with his female accomplice subtly feeding him hints. This film is honestly interesting as hell & takes you on a rollercoaster ride as his actions catch up to him. Karma is real.
While Bradley’s out here performing these circus shows, he’s actually getting played by this female psychiatrist. There’s a crazy twist in the movie!! Definitely would recommend. It is 2.5 hours so you’re definitely strapped in, but we were into it the whole entire time.
